Abstract:

The various kind of environmental damage have led the thinkers of different religions to think more deeply religious teachings in order to prevent a global environmental catastrophe. There are several ethical propositions bout environment protection in the teachings of monotheistic religions and as a symbol and sign of its creator nature is one of the purposeful creation that testifies to God’s mercy to the human beings by enabling them to subjugate the universe. focusing on the Qur'an and the book of the Psalm of the Old Testament, this study seeks to discover and extract the common themes of the natural environment. The study findings show that the Holy Quran and the Psalms of David have many common themes, regarding three aspects: ontological, matters, the relationship between nature and God and the relationship between man and nature. In his encounter with nature, man has two ways righteousness and corruption; righteousness leads to inheriting the earth whereas involvement in corruption on earth, makes man, like his predecessors, face the wrath of nature.  The research findings show that, there are similarities between the Qur'an and the Psalms in, in some cases, in addition to their sharing similarities the themes.
